Career Path
Hotel Manager
Oversee daily operations, manage staff, and ensure exceptional guest experiences in the hospitality industry.
Event Coordinator
Plan and execute events, manage budgets, and coordinate with vendors to deliver memorable experiences.
Restaurant Owner
Lead restaurant operations, develop menus, and drive business growth in the competitive food service sector.
Tourism Consultant
Advise businesses on tourism trends, develop strategies, and enhance customer engagement in the travel industry.
